logo

Output 18858664986c809e61dc2e2b0e9ce0e75bc00813527d73f8b638d7564b17b05c:0

value
116046159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35a8bfc530b292bbb02b9cf8d454984d3e749eb4 OP_EQUAL
address
36ajtbz17NLAyTU3tfPkoKVpRGqKXJDiHZ
transaction
18858664986c809e61dc2e2b0e9ce0e75bc00813527d73f8b638d7564b17b05c